Caesium (IUPAC spelling) (also spelled cesium in American English) is a chemical element with the symbol Cs and atomic number 55. It is a soft, silvery-golden alkali metal with a melting point of 28.5 C (83.3 F), which makes it one of only five elemental metals that are liquid at or near room temperature. Open-pit mining involves digging a large, terraced hole in the ground in order to remove a near-surface ore body. This technique is used in copper ore mines in Arizona and Utah and iron ore mines in Minnesota. Area strip mining is used in relatively flat areas. Jan 01, 2020Up to 98.70% Li, 97.27% Rb, 98.40% Cs were selective extracted with additive of Na 2 SO 4 and CaCl 2.. Selective extraction was based on ion-exchange between alkali metals from mineral and Na + from Na 2 SO 4, Ca 2+ from CaCl 2.. Mining . Worldwide, acid leaching with sulfuric acid is the most common method of extracting uranium from ores, with alkaline leaching being practiced primarily in the United States. However, based on available ores, alkaline leaching is becoming more common because of its lesser environmental impact.

Mining the Sea for Uranium. Nuclear engineering graduate student Chanel Tissot. Need uranium? Clark School nuclear engineering graduate student Chanel Tissot knows where you can find about 1000 times more that you can extract from mined ore: dissolved in seawater.
